TAG: "Black Bess"
News
Altea Green Power Initiates Construction of 1GW 'Black Bess' Project in Italy

The Black Bess project is a significant addition to the Green Bess, Blue Bess, and Yellow Bess schemes, collectively amassing an impressive total capacity of 2GW.
Black Bess | November 08, 2023 | By News Bureau | 1346
Articles
This category has no news at the moment.
Interviews
This category has no news at the moment.